Josley - Christian Name Meaning and Pronunciation

Josley

Josley is a modern name that combines elements from traditional names like Joseph and Leslie. It reflects a fresh interpretation of classic roots, and is often used for both genders, making it truly unisex. Josley carries a sense of individuality and uniqueness, favoring contemporary naming trends.

The name resonates well with parents looking for something distinctive yet familiar. It is easy to write and pronounce, often associated with traits of kindness and creativity.

Basic Information

Gender: Unisex

Sounds Like: JOES-lee

Pronunciation Explanation: The name is pronounced with an emphasis on the first syllable, 'JOES', and the second syllable 'lee' is softer.

Summary and Meaning

Meaning: God will increase (Joseph) + meadow (Leslie)

Origin: The name Josley is of English origin, blending two names: Joseph and Leslie.

Usage: Josley is widely recognized as a unisex name, suitable for both boys and girls.
